BeOne Medicines expands US manufacturing with USD300m investment
23 July 2026 -

Oncology company BeOne Medicines Ltd (NASDAQ:ONC) (HKEX:06160) (SSE:688235) announced on Thursday that it will invest USD300m to expand its flagship manufacturing and research and development campus in Hopewell, New Jersey, increasing its total US manufacturing investment to more than USD1bn.

This expansion is expected to create approximately 120 full-time jobs and increase domestic production capacity for the company's oncology medicines.

The project includes construction of a three-storey, 145,000 sq ft building, expanding the Princeton West Innovation Campus to approximately 545,000 sq ft. The new facility will add small molecule drug manufacturing and packaging capabilities alongside quality control laboratories, office space and capacity for future growth, with operations expected to begin in 2029.

Opened in 2024 following an initial USD800m investment, the Hopewell campus serves as BeOne's flagship US manufacturing and clinical research and development hub for biologics and oncology products. The site is expected to employ approximately 240 people by the end of 2029.

BeOne said the expansion will support its oncology pipeline of more than 35 clinical and commercial-stage assets and strengthen its internal clinical, regulatory and manufacturing platform. The additional capacity will support development programmes across blood cancers and multiple solid tumour indications, including breast, gynaecologic, lung, liver and gastrointestinal cancers.
